How to Make Best Fluffy Pancakes

The secret of fluffy fluffy pancakes is the batter. If the pancake batter is runny, pancakes will spread out in the pan and won’t fluff up. On the other hand, if the batter is too thick, you are most likely will end with undercooked pancakes.

Perfect Pancake Batter Consistency

To check the consistency of the batter, do the test with a spoon. Simply spoon some batter and pour it into the bowl. The batter should be THICK but be able to run off the spoon slowly.
Many people asked me how to mix pancake batter without lumps. Guys, some lumps are fine! But to avoid them, make sure you sift your flour. Also don’t use a spoon for mixing. I highly recommend to resort to a wire whisk to get a smooth pancake batter.
Another key to smooth texture is the temperature of your ingredients. Bring them to room temperature before adding to the batter.

How to Cook Pancakes

Preheat a non-stick pan/ griddle over medium heat. Spill little water onto the pan to check if the surface is hot. The water will sizzle once it is ready. Reduce the heat to low-medium. Spray the pan with a non-stick spray or lightly grease with some butter. Remove excess butter with a paper towel.
Pour ¼ cup of batter into the pan (use a measuring spoon or cup to get pancakes of the same size).
Cook pancakes.

HOW LONG TO COOK PANCAKES ON EACH SIZE

Cook pancakes until you see that bubbles start forming and popping on the surface, it means they are ready to flip. Flip using a spatula or a fork. The whole process takes about 1-2 minutes.

HOW TO FLIP A PANCAKE

The best tool for flipping pancakes perfectly is a large spatula. If you don’t have any, but you love pancakes and you cook them frequently, I highly recommend to purchase one. Ideally it should be big enough to cover most of the pancake. Flip when you see bubbles popping not only around the sides but throughout the pancake.

BEST FLUFFY PANCAKE RECIPE

Ingredients

  • All purpose flour- 2 cups ( 10 oz/ 290 g)
  • White sugar- ¼ cup ( 2 oz/ 60 g)
  • Baking Powder- 4 tsp.
  • Baking Soda- ¼ tsp.
  • Salt-½ tsp.
  • Butter-¼ cup (2 oz/60 g)
  • Milk (room temperature) -1 ¾ cup ( 440 ml)
  • Vanilla extract-1 tbsp.
  • Large egg- 1 or 2 small eggs

Instructions

  • In a large bowl combine the all-purpose flour, white sugar, baking powder, salt and baking soda.
  • Create a well in the centre and add the melted butter (cooled), milk, eggs and vanilla extract. Then mix until well combined and smooth.
  • If the batter is too thick, stir in a few tablespoons of milk into the batter. Keep aside while you are heating up your non stick pan.
  • Heat a non stick pan over medium heat and grease it lightly with some butter. Pour ¼ cup of batter onto the hot pan.
  • When the bubbles form on the surface and start popping, gently flip the pancake over and cook until golden. Repeat with the remaining pancake batter.
  • Top with butter, honey, maple syrup or ice cream. Enjoy them with horchata or homemade almond milk!

What makes fluffier pancakes milk or water? ›

Milk helps make pancakes fluffier than water. Since milk is thicker than water, it creates a thicker batter. Further, if you use whole milk or low fat milk, the fat content helps yield tender, fluffy results.

What makes pancakes fluffy and helps them rise? ›

Here's why. Pancakes and waffles typically both contain baking soda, which causes them to rise. As soon as the baking soda is combined with the wet ingredients (which contain an acidic ingredient, like often buttermilk), it starts producing carbon dioxide gas bubbles that cause the batter to rise.

Is baking soda or powder better for fluffy pancakes? ›

Adding baking powder is the easiest way to make fluffy pancakes. There's more than one way to make the bubbles that make a pancake fluffy, but the easiest way is by adding a raising agent such as baking powder.

What does an extra egg do to pancakes? ›

Eggs are a crucial ingredient. They provide the cakes with the structure to hold light bubbles. Eggs also give the batter additional, richer flavor from the yolk fat. If you add too many eggs, you'll have “pancakes” that look more like custard or crepes.

Does adding more baking powder make pancakes fluffier? ›

Baking powder (double acting) provides two rises: The first occurs when the baking powder comes into contact with a liquid, the second when it's exposed to heat. Too much baking powder will create a very puffy pancake with a chalky taste, while too little will make it flat and limp.

What ingredient keeps the pancakes from falling apart? ›

Gluten, which is found in flour, keeps pancakes from falling apart. Gluten, a type of protein, forms a “spiderweb” within baked goods, giving them structure. As the starches gelatinize, and turn from a batter to bread, the gluten strands hold them in place.

How long should you mix pancake batter? ›

Stir your batter until the dry and wet ingredients are just incorporated. That means mixing until the flour streaks have disappeared, but leaving the pesky lumps. If you over-mix, the gluten will develop from the flour in your batter, making your pancakes chewy instead of fluffy. No!
